首页> 外文OA文献 >Towards Simulation and Emulation of Large-Scale Computer Networks
【2h】

Towards Simulation and Emulation of Large-Scale Computer Networks

机译:大规模计算机网络的仿真与仿真

摘要

Developing analytical models that can accurately describe behaviors of Internet-scale networks is difficult. This is due, in part, to the heterogeneous structure, immense size and rapidly changing properties of todayu27s networks. The lack of analytical models makes large-scale network simulation an indispensable tool for studying immense networks. However, large-scale network simulation has not been commonly used to study networks of Internet-scale. This can be attributed to three factors: 1) current large-scale network simulators are geared towards simulation research and not network research, 2) the memory required to execute an Internet-scale model is exorbitant, and 3) large-scale network models are difficult to validate. This dissertation tackles each of these problems.First, this work presents a method for automatically enabling real-time interaction, monitoring, and control of large-scale network models. Network researchers need tools that allow them to focus on creating realistic models and conducting experiments. However, this should not increase the complexity of developing a large-scale network simulator. This work presents a systematic approach to separating the concerns of running large-scale network models on parallel computers and the user facing concerns of configuring and interacting with large-scale network models.Second, this work deals with reducing memory consumption of network models. As network models become larger, so does the amount of memory needed to simulate them. This work presents a comprehensive approach to exploiting structural duplications in network models to dramatically reduce the memory required to execute large-scale network experiments.Lastly, this work addresses the issue of validating large-scale simulations by integrating real protocols and applications into the simulation. With an emulation extension, a network simulator operating in real-time can run together with real-world distributed applications and services. As such, real-time network simulation not only alleviates the burden of developing separate models for applications in simulation, but as real systems are included in the network model, it also increases the confidence level of network simulation. This work presents a scalable and flexible framework to integrate real-world applications with real-time simulation.
机译:开发能够准确描述Internet规模网络行为的分析模型非常困难。这部分是由于当今网络的异构结构,巨大的规模和快速变化的特性。缺乏分析模型使得大规模网络仿真成为研究庞大网络必不可少的工具。但是,大规模的网络仿真尚未普遍用于研究Internet规模的网络。这可以归因于三个因素:1)当前的大型网络仿真器仅用于仿真研究而不是网络研究; 2)执行Internet规模模型所需的内存过大; 3)大型网络模型难以验证。本论文解决了这些问题。首先,本文提出了一种自动启用大规模网络模型的实时交互,监视和控制的方法。网络研究人员需要使他们能够专注于创建现实模型和进行实验的工具。但是,这不应增加开发大型网络模拟器的复杂性。这项工作提出了一种系统的方法,用于将在并行计算机上运行大规模网络模型的关注与面临配置和与大规模网络模型进行交互的用户的关注分开。其次,这项工作旨在减少网络模型的内存消耗。随着网络模型的变大,模拟它们所需的内存也随之增加。这项工作提出了一种全面的方法来利用网络模型中的结构重复项来显着减少执行大规模网络实验所需的内存。最后,这项工作通过将真实的协议和应用程序集成到仿真中来解决验证大规模仿真的问题。通过仿真扩展,可以实时运行的网络模拟器可以与实际的分布式应用程序和服务一起运行。这样,实时网络仿真不仅减轻了开发用于仿真应用程序的单独模型的负担,而且由于实际系统包含在网络模型中,因此还增加了网络仿真的置信度。这项工作提出了一个可扩展且灵活的框架,以将实时应用程序与实时仿真集成在一起。

著录项

  • 作者

    Van Vorst Nathanael M;

  • 作者单位
  • 年度 2012
  • 总页数
  • 原文格式 PDF
  • 正文语种
  • 中图分类

相似文献

  • 外文文献
  • 中文文献
  • 专利

客服邮箱:kefu@zhangqiaokeyan.com

京公网安备:11010802029741号 ICP备案号:京ICP备15016152号-6 六维联合信息科技 (北京) 有限公司©版权所有
  • 客服微信

  • 服务号